How they compare
Maldives currently reports 237.52 million against 119.93 million in Azerbaijan, a difference of 117.59 million.
That makes Maldives's figure about 2.0 times Azerbaijan's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 10 shared years of data; in 2016 it was Maldives ahead.
Azerbaijan ranks 45th and Maldives ranks 44th of 66 countries.
Maldives has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
The Monetary and Financial Statistics (MFS), Other Financial Corporations (OFCs) dataset presents the balance sheet of OFCs highlighting their financial linkages with other economic sectors and nonresidents.
